Faroona at a glance

Faroona is a village of 893 people in 122 households (Census 2011) in Sankoo tehsil, Kargil district, Ladakh, the 14th-largest of 20 villages in Sankoo tehsil. Literacy is 53%, 2 points below the tehsil average of 55% and the sex ratio is 896 women per 1,000 men. It lies 28 km from the Kargil district centre (straight-line distances). The pincode is 194103, served by Kargil post office; the LGD village code is 1034. The nearest hospital or health centre is Army hospital, 24 km away. The population is estimated at 1,053 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
